A set of various projects based on ESP8266, ESP32, ATtiny13, ATtiny85, ATtiny2313, ATmega8, ATmega328, ATmega32, STM32 and more.
-
Updated
Jan 20, 2024 - C
A set of various projects based on ESP8266, ESP32, ATtiny13, ATtiny85, ATtiny2313, ATmega8, ATmega328, ATmega32, STM32 and more.
ATtiny13 Software UART library.
A USB AVR ISP programmer based on the ATtiny24A
Telemetry system based on 8-bit AVR microcontroller with full TCP/IP stack (DHCP, NTP, HTTP)
Header-only library for bare metal hardware programming in C with a pleasant generic style.
HID GamePad device based on AVR ATMega8 and V-USB framework
USB gamepad project based on ATmega328P and ADXL335 accelerometer module.
C headers for AVR microcontrollers. Arduino must die!
Tools for development of AVR microcontrollers.
Line Follower Robot Project AVR-C
AVR Atmega32 micro-controller's multiple peripheral and module software drivers implementation in C.
A getting started with bare-metal programming on a AVR microcontroller using the GNU Toolchain for learning purposes
Morey_os is an extremely light weight operating system for embedded controllers. In simple words, Morey_os is designed as a multi-tasking version of popular Arduino programming style, with one setup function and multiple independently running loop functions named as tasks. A Full version OS fits in minimum of 4K ROM and 256 bytes of RAM.
Temperature controlled DC fan
AVR programmer for Linux / Raspberry Pi, that uses SPI sysfs.
A maze solving line follower robot with dynamic obstacle avoidance
Mini projects on Atmel®AVR®ATmega32
A programmer for the AVR architecture microcontroller, specifically the ATTiny84A by Microchip, for the Raspberry Pi Pico.
Add a description, image, and links to the avr-programming topic page so that developers can more easily learn about it.
To associate your repository with the avr-programming topic, visit your repo's landing page and select "manage topics."